CVSS: 9.8EPSS: 77%CPEs: 52EXPL: 7

31 Jul 2017 — A deserialization flaw was discovered in the jackson-databind, versions before 2.6.7.1, 2.7.9.1 and 2.8.9, which could allow an unauthenticated user to perform code execution by sending the maliciously crafted input to the readValue method of the ObjectMapper.
